    Coming to you from Doc's Crocks is this Rare 2 Gallon Ovoid Jar with incised Florals. 

     

    The shape and decoration indicate that this piece was made by the Crolius family of Manhattan, New York circa 1790.

     

    This beauty features an Ovoid Shape, Tooled Rim and Shoulder, Applied Loop Handles, Footer, and Elaborate Incised Florals with Rich Cobalt Fill on Each Side.  Stands 12" tall.  

     

    Condition: Some water glass staining inside and a few stain runs on one side from use.  1" chip at the rim above the remaining handle, one lost handle, a 3 1/2" vertical line at the base not seen inside (closeup), a 1/2" filled surface-only chip below one flower, and two filled chips (1", 1 1/2") on the underside at the edge (2 and 10 o'clock).   No inner rim chips, through hairlines or cracks, or restoration. 

     

    Despite the distractions, I can find two very comparable pieces in the online records.  In wonderful condition they brought over $9,000.  This one is well worth restoration.  I have tried to price it accordingly.
